LongCheer :: Highlights to Make




Generally for handset designers and makers, the 3Q is the strongest and the 4Q is the weakest. LongCheer achieved 81% QoQ increased gross profit which is impressive. YoY gross profit increased 123%. I expect competition to intensify and gross margins might dipped a little. It has maintained a good cash position of RMB450 from RMB 429.9M previously mentioned. Trade receviables decreased 17% to RMB 41.1 M.
Inventory turnover improved to 19.7 days from 26.5 days which is huge improvement, I would like the the inventory turnover to improve further. As highlighted before, staffing has increased further to 700 at the end of FY2006, no comments.

Some people highlighted the fact that the management has stated that FY07 will be moderate. I had to say management was wise to lower shareholder expectations as such rapid growth is simply too good and difficult to substain. I remain higly optimistic on LongCheer.


By current price, PE ratio is a low single digit of 7.2, strong cashflow position, expanding R&D staff force, ambitious management, leaders in its own industry, building up higher barriers of entry by vertical expansion and acquiring edge technology, implementing 3G network and style conscious Chinese consumerism.

Based on my DCF model, eps growth rate of 20% and discount factor of 5% which yields an instrinsic value of S$1.93 which is 16x PE ratio which is more in line with its peers PE ratio of 15 to 20.
